1. Explore the Historical Bangalore Palace

Step into a world of regality at the Bangalore Palace. Built in 1878, this imposing structure is a fine example of Tudor-style architecture, complete with battlements, turrets, and arches. The palace’s interiors boast ornate carvings, elegant woodwork, and splendid art, making it a must-see for history buffs and architecture enthusiasts alike.

2. Stroll Through Lalbagh Botanical Garden

The Lalbagh Botanical Garden is a paradise for nature lovers. Spread over 240 acres, this garden is home to a diverse range of flora, including some rare tropical plants. Don’t miss the iconic glasshouse, inspired by London’s Crystal Palace, and the annual flower shows that attract visitors from all over.

Cubbon Park in Bangalore, India

3. Relax at Cubbon Park

Cubbon Park is a green oasis in the heart of Bangalore. Spread over 300 acres, it offers a serene escape from the city’s hustle and bustle. Take a leisurely walk, enjoy a picnic, or simply relax surrounded by lush greenery and beautiful flora. Don’t forget to visit the State Central Library and the High Court of Karnataka, both located within the park’s premises.

4. Shop Till You Drop at Brigade Road and Commercial Street

For the shopaholics, Brigade Road and Commercial Street are must-visit destinations. From trendy boutiques and name-brand stores to quirky shops and vibrant street markets, these bustling streets offer an eclectic mix of shopping opportunities. Whether you’re looking for fashionable clothing, jewelry, electronics, or unique souvenirs, you’ll find it all here.

5. Enjoy the Nightlife on MG Road

Bangalore is known for its vibrant nightlife, and MG Road is the place to be after dark. With an array of pubs, bars, and clubs, this area promises a lively night out. From cozy pubs with live music and dance floors to high-end lounges, there’s something for every taste and mood.

Day-by-Day Itinerary for Bangalore

Day 1: Historical and Cultural Exploration

Begin your Bangalore adventure with a dive into its rich history and culture. Start your day at the majestic Bangalore Palace to get a glimpse of royal opulence. Follow it up with a visit to the nearby Vidhana Soudha, an architectural marvel housing the state legislature of Karnataka. In the afternoon, explore the Government Museum, one of the oldest museums in India, showcasing an impressive collection of artifacts.

Day 2: Nature and Relaxation

Spend your second day amid tranquility at Cubbon Park, taking leisurely walks under the shade of lush trees and visiting the State Central Library. In the afternoon, head to Lalbagh Botanical Garden to marvel at rare plants and enjoy the serene ambiance. End your day with a relaxing boat ride on Ulsoor Lake.

Day 3: Adventure and Fun

Kick off your day with an adventure at Bannerghatta National Park. Opt for a safari and get up close with wildlife. In the afternoon, visit the Wonderla Amusement Park for thrilling rides and water fun. For the more adventurous, the Innovative Film City offers a unique experience with its movie sets, wax museums, and other attractions.

Day 4: Shopping and Eating

Dedicate a day to the city’s vibrant shopping and culinary scene. Start at Commercial Street and Brigade Road for some retail therapy, exploring a mix of high-end stores and local boutiques. When hunger strikes, sample local delicacies at the many street food stalls and cafes. In the evening, head to UB City for an upscale dining experience, featuring a variety of world-class restaurants.

Day 5: Day Trip to Nandi Hills

On your fifth day, take a day trip to the nearby Nandi Hills. This scenic hill station offers breathtaking views, historical temples, and an escape from the city’s hustle. Enjoy hiking, paragliding, or simply relax and take in the beauty of nature. The Yoga Nandeeshwara Temple and Tipu’s Drop are must-visit spots on this hill.

Must-Try Foods in Bangalore

Bangalore’s culinary scene is as diverse as its culture. From traditional South Indian fare to international cuisines, the city offers a feast for the senses. Here are some must-try foods:

1. Masala Dosa

A trip to Bangalore isn’t complete without trying a Masala Dosa. This crispy, golden-brown delicacy stuffed with spicy potato filling is a breakfast staple. Head to MTR (Mavalli Tiffin Rooms) or CTR (Central Tiffin Room) for an authentic experience.

2. Idli and Vada

Idli and Vada are quintessential South Indian dishes. These steamed rice cakes and crispy doughnuts served with coconut chutney and sambar are perfect for a quick snack or a hearty breakfast. Try them at Vidyarthi Bhavan or Brahmin’s Coffee Bar.

3. Biryani

Biryani lovers will find Bangalore a paradise with its numerous street stalls and restaurants serving this flavorful rice dish. Head to Nagarjuna or Meghana Foods for a lip-smacking biryani experience.

4. Street Food

Bangalore’s street food is a culinary adventure. From spicy Pani Puri and Chaat to delicious Obattu (sweet flatbread), the options are endless. VV Puram Food Street is a hotspot for street food enthusiasts.

5. South Indian Thali

Experience the full spectrum of South Indian flavors with a Thali. This platter includes a variety of dishes like rice, sambar, rasam, vegetables, papad, and dessert. South Thindies and Karavalli are well-known places to try a lavish Thali.
